Title:
METHOD FOR PREPARING P-XYLENE CO-PRODUCED GASOLINE FROM METHANOL AND/OR DIMETHYL ETHER

Abstract:
Provided is a method for preparing a p-xylene co-produced gasoline from methanol and/or dimethyl ether, relating to the field of chemistry and chemical engineering. The method comprises at least the following step: enabling a contact reaction between a methanol and/or dimethyl ether-containing raw material and a catalyst to obtain a gasoline component product and a p-xylene product, the catalyst being selected from at least one of metal-modified and silanization reagent-modified zeolite molecular sieve catalysts. According to the method, a p-xylene co-produced gasoline having low heavy aromatic content can be prepared at a 100% raw material conversion rate in a high-selectivity manner. The method further comprises separating a benzene and toluene-containing component and/or a C4 alkene-containing component from a product and feeding the components back to continue the reaction, so that the selectivity and yield for p-xylene are improved. The method is simple and flexible to operate and strong in applicability, can save costs and improve production economics, and thus has an important application value.
